想搭一个量化交易系统,步骤是怎么样的?

本文讨论了交易系统量化的步骤和可能遇到的问题。首先,交易系统需要成型,具备明确的交易逻辑和规则。然后

本文讨论了交易系统量化的步骤和可能遇到的问题。

问题一:为什么交易系统需要成型?

答案一:交易系统的成型意味着它已经经过一段时间的实践和验证,具备一定的可靠性和稳定性。一个成型的交易系统应该有明确的交易逻辑、入场和出场规则,并且在历史数据上能够产生一定的盈利。只有成型的交易系统才能够被量化,因为量化交易需要将交易规则转化为可执行的代码。

问题二:为什么不是所有手动交易的交易系统都能实现程序化?

想搭一个量化交易系统,步骤是怎么样的?

想搭一个量化交易系统,步骤是怎么样的?

答案二:在写程序的过程中,会发现程序语言的局限性。一些手动交易中,人为观察图表做出判断的行为,程序语言是比较难实现的。例如,在手动交易中,人可以根据自己的判断来确定回撤的低点和次低点,但是程序无法读取这些点。因此,想要将交易系统量化,就需要将交易系统的细节标准化,并在兼顾程序语言能实现的基础上进行调试和修改。

问题三:自己写和找程序员写交易程序有什么区别?

答案三:自己写交易程序的优势在于作为交易员,你最了解自己的交易系统,包括各方面的细节和执行上的难度。然而,写代码是一项具有一定门槛的技能,对于一个交易员来说,自学代码可能会面临较高的难度。如果你本身就是程序员,那么自己写交易程序会更有优势。然而,目前来看,很少有程序员能够同时具备良好的交易能力,因为交易涉及到人性问题,而程序员可能更注重策略的实现问题,而忽略了策略的盈利问题。因此,找程序员写交易程序可能需要综合考虑交易系统和程序员的能力。

问题四:交易系统量化的步骤是什么?

答案四:交易系统量化的步骤包括:

  1. 确定一个成型的交易系统,具备明确的交易逻辑和规则。
  2. 将交易系统的细节标准化,使其能够在程序语言中实现。
  3. 编写交易程序,可以选择自己写或找程序员写。
  4. 进行调试和修改,确保交易程序的正确性和稳定性。
  5. 在历史数据上进行回测和优化,验证交易系统的盈利能力。
  6. 实盘测试,观察交易系统在实际市场中的表现。
  7. 根据实盘测试结果进行调整和优化,不断改进交易系统。

问题五:交易系统量化可能会遇到的问题有哪些?

答案五:在交易系统量化的过程中,可能会遇到以下问题:

  1. 交易系统的细节标准化难度较大,需要兼顾程序语言的局限性和交易系统的特点。
  2. 编写交易程序的门槛较高,需要具备一定的编程技能。
  3. 程序员可能更注重策略的实现问题,而忽略了策略的盈利问题。
  4. 回测结果和实盘表现可能存在差异,需要进行调整和优化。
  5. 交易系统的盈利能力可能受到市场变化和其他因素的影响,需要不断改进和调整。

请注意,以上回答仅基于提供的例文,实际情况可能因个人经验和市场环境而异。

版权声明:文章收集整理于网络,作者:bah;如有侵权,请联系管理员删除;如若转载,请注明出处:https://caijishi.com/1665.html

(0)
bahbah

相关推荐